探索Oracle表的奥秘:查看表状态(查询oracle表状态)
探索Oracle表的奥秘:查看表状态
像编程者或者数据库管理员这样的职业,使用Oracle数据库是必须的。有时候,我们可能需要查看一个表的状态,但却常常不知道如何才能做到。如果你也是其中的一员,那么探索Oracle表的奥秘:查看表状态,可能会给你一个新的视角。
要查看表的状态,你首先需要连接到Oracle数据库。 你可以用SQL *Plus或者是Toad等连接工具进行连接。 然后,你需要输入一个SQL语句来查看表的状态,如“SELECT status from user_tables;”,其中user_tables就是表名。这个查询语句将会显示表的状态,包括活动及非活动状态。如果表处于上一步返回的一个非活动状态(INVALID、EXPIRED或者DISABLED),你可以使用一下命令来重新启用,即“ALTER USER [user_name] ENABLE;”,其中user_name就是表所属的用户名,比如“ALTER USER user_name ENABLE;”。
有时候,我们可能需要查看表中某一列或者某一行的状态。一种常用的方法就是使用“SELECT [column_name] FROM [table_name] WHERE [some_condition];”,其中column_name就是我们需要查看数据状态的列名,table_name就是所想要查看状态的表名,而some_condition就是一个条件,用于筛选结果。
Oracle数据库中的表状态可以在数据字典中查看,通常情况下它们用被称作_USER_TABLES。然后,你需要在查询到的结果里面提取STATUS列的值,这将告诉你该表的状态。
探索Oracle表的奥秘:查看表状态,可以让我们深入了解Oracle数据库,从而了解其中所有细节,这对编程者或者数据库管理员而言都很重要。 最后,为了保证数据库的有效性和安全性,你应该定期检查每一个表的状态,以便及时发现问题和提升系统的性能。